Output 91296af4063c96dd8a21867fe73dfd7e54087b3c7bbb03de24fc399025d3db61:11

value
9945878822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ff689f1a393abf4af5c9d50c54276cf0d76c5109 OP_EQUAL
address
3QyVZgwD2Nf2QgohGRoS1oiZt9KpvTUT2m
transaction
91296af4063c96dd8a21867fe73dfd7e54087b3c7bbb03de24fc399025d3db61
confirmations
531589
spent
true